    Yes, I see it's a necrothread. For years a G19 was my do-everything gun. When I started carrying regularly I found it heavy and awkward to conceal IWB. I'm fat with small hips so tightening my belt tends to push my pants down rather than keeping them up. An IWB holster makes the problem worse.

    After a few years of carrying the 19 almost daily I bought a Shield and found it was a huge improvement. I don't feel like my pants are constantly in danger of falling down because of it. The 19 is more accurate and comfortable for range/target use, and if I thought I were facing an elevated threat level I might carry it for the extra capacity and recoil control, but I don't feel like I'm shortchanging myself by carrying the Shield daily. In fact I think I'm better off because I'm less likely to skip carrying it because "it's a short trip and that thing is annoying" as I was often tempted to do with the 19. Also I'm less concerned about obvious printing through my shirt with the Shield compared to the 19.

    The safety on the Shield (on the version with it) is small and fiddly. For someone looking for a carry gun with a safety I might not recommend it. The trigger was reportedly not great when the Shield was introduced but I have a later revision with what is said to be a better trigger. I'm happy with it for what it is. I won't be winning any bulls-eye competitions with it but it's fine for a carry pistol.

    I originally posted NO - that I would not choose a Shield over a Glock 19. My primary reason being that I want my EDC gun to be a "real" size gun.

    Well, since then I had about 10 months EDCing a Walther PPS M2 and now I am trying out a Glock 43 as my EDC gun (two months into the project so far).
    The thinness for IWB every day carry is just to perfect. I do love my Glock 19s, but I am starting to really like the 43; specially as a carry gun - not so much as a shooting gun, Yet.

    Additionally, I am looking to install an aftermarket trigger in the 43, this will be the first after market trigger that I have ever installed in a duty/carry gun since I started carrying back in 85. But for now, more dry fire and range work with the 43.

    I do have three friends that are now carrying Shield's (two of them switched to the Shield from the Glock 43). But another friend switched from the Shield to the Springfield XDs9, its great to have options...

    I carry both. Depending on what I'm wearing, IWB is usually more comfortable with the Shield as others have mentioned. OWB, I prefer the G19. I can shoot both well, but honestly I prefer the Shield. In 9mm, it is nice to have the double stack capacity of the G19 though. I got a Remora holster for the Shield that I just tuck in my waistband. It has a rubber like grip surface that stays put, and it is soft so it is comfortable to wear.
